in complex analysis a contour is a type
in complex analysis a contour is a type of curve in the complex plane. in contour integration, contours provide a precise definition of the curves on which an integral may be suitably defined. a curve in the complex plane is defined as a continuous function from a closed interval of the real line to the complex plane: ...

lina magull started her youth career playing for
lina magull started her youth career playing for hörder sc from 1999 to 2002. she spent the next six years with hombrucher sv where she played in an all-boy team. in 2008, she moved in the course of her appointment at the girls' boarding school of the football and athletics association of westfalia in sus kaiserau's yo...

noah cates (born february 5, 1999) is an
noah cates (born february 5, 1999) is an american professional ice hockey left wing currently playing for the philadelphia flyers of the national hockey league (nhl). the flyers drafted cates 137th overall in the 2017 nhl entry draft.

at her nhlbi laboratory, nabel delineated the mechanisms
at her nhlbi laboratory, nabel delineated the mechanisms by which cell cycle and growth factor proteins regulate the proliferation of vascular cells in blood vessels, a process important for the development of atherosclerosis and restenosis. her vascular biology laboratory characterized the role of cell cycle inhibitor...

the academy of motion picture arts and sciences
the academy of motion picture arts and sciences first recognized the technical contributions of special effects to movies at its inaugural dinner in 1929, presenting a plaque for "best engineering effects" to the first best picture oscar winner, the world war i flying drama wings.

in astrophysics and planetary science, spectral slope, also
in astrophysics and planetary science, spectral slope, also called spectral gradient, is a measure of dependence of the reflectance on the wavelength. in digital signal processing, it is a measure of how quickly the spectrum of an audio sound tails off towards the high frequencies, calculated using a linear regression.

the spectral "slope" of many natural audio signals
the spectral "slope" of many natural audio signals (their tendency to have less energy at high frequencies) has been known for many years, and the fact that this slope is related to the nature of the sound source. one way to quantify this is by applying linear regression to the fourier magnitude spectrum of the signal,...

the visible and infrared spectrum of the reflected
the visible and infrared spectrum of the reflected sunlight is used to infer physical and chemical properties of the surface of a body. some objects are brighter (reflect more) in longer wavelengths (red). consequently, in visible light they will appear redder than objects showing no dependence of reflectance on the wa...

harry soodak was an american physicist who worked
harry soodak was an american physicist who worked on the manhattan project, publishing the first design of a sodium-cooled breeder reactor, and was a professor at city college of new york. along with arthur iberall, soodak developed the concept of homeokinetics to explain the functioning of complex systems.
